What to Bring to Court

Before you come to court, here are the things you should bring with you:

  • Proper Identification (driver's license, Montana ID, passport)
  • Your copy of the citation
  • Appearance letter and/or court documents
  • Any receipts regarding your case (i.e. bond receipts, cash bail receipts, etc.)
  • Any documents which prove compliance with the judge's orders and/or sentencing
  • Method of payment (money, credit card, checkbook, debit card)
  • Do not use nicknames or alias; use the same spelling as listed on documents related to the case, and ensure spelling listed on documents is correct. If they are not, please advise the court
  • Provide the court with your current address
  • Dress - appropriate dress is required. No obscene slogans on clothing, hats, or cell phones. Shirt and shoes are required

Warning Please note if you fail to appear in court as ordered, the court may issue a warrant.
